Westall is a very remote community in South Australia, with postcode 5680. It lies roughly 472 km from Adelaide, classified by the ABS as very remote Australia. The area is administered by Streaky Bay.

According to the 2021 Census, Westall has a population of 7 with a median age of 50. The median weekly household income is $724, below the SA average.

Housing in Westall includes a median monthly mortgage repayment of $882, 5 total dwellings. Housing costs in the area sit below the SA average. Owner-occupied dwellings (owned or mortgaged) make up 100.0% of housing.

On the SEIFA Index of Relative Socio-economic Advantage and Disadvantage, Westall scores in decile 5 out of 10, which is around the national average.

Westall is part of the Eyre Peninsula and South West statistical area in South Australia.
